Resolving Capacity Barriers in Small Kitchens
Although tiny cooking spaces can pose significant space issues, innovative solutions can optimize every inch of space. Using vertical areas is essential; mounted storage units can hold cookware and utensils, clearing counter space. Magnetic strips for knives and spice jars can also declutter surfaces while keeping essential items within reach. Additionally, adding versatile pieces, such as an island with built-in storage, enhances both utility and organization.
The inside of cabinet doors represents an ideal location for mounting pot lids or small baskets, thus generating additional storage without taking up valuable floor space. Optimization of storage is possible when drawer dividers keep utensils organized and readily available.
Adding pull-out shelves can even convert deep cabinets into readily available areas. By applying these strategies, small kitchens can become more practical and streamlined, allowing for a smooth cooking process without the limitations of restricted space.

Streamlined Work Triangle
Designing a well-functioning kitchen involves more than simple storage ideas; the floor plan functions as a critical component in effectiveness. At the core of this approach is the cooking triangle, which establishes connections between the three primary sections: the stove, sink, and refrigerator. This three-sided configuration reduces unnecessary movement and boosts productivity, making possible effortless food preparation. Ideally, each side of the triangle should be between 4 to 9 feet, establishing a balance that prevents overcrowding. Furthermore, the triangle should not be hindered by cabinets or islands, ensuring simple access to all areas. By prioritizing the work triangle in kitchen design, homeowners can optimize their cooking space, making it not only efficient but also enjoyable to use.

Budget Strategies for Your Kitchen Renovation Initiative
Crafting a stunning kitchen with resilient materials typically requires deliberate budgeting. To initiate, homeowners should formulate a feasible budget that encompasses all aspects of the renovation, including materials, labor, and unexpected expenses. It is recommended to set aside 10-20% of the total budget for emergencies, ensuring flexibility for unexpected costs.
Comparing costs from several vendors can reveal the greatest savings, while focusing on essential features helps stay concentrated. Choosing mid-range materials can achieve equilibrium between quality and cost, allowing for visual attractiveness without overspending.
Homeowners should likewise explore DIY options for certain tasks, like applying paint or mounting fixtures, to save on labor costs. Additionally, exploring financing options, such as home equity loans or personal loans, can provide required capital while keeping a reasonable repayment plan. Thoughtful preparation and deliberate decisions can transform a idea into actuality without monetary pressure.
